About the Programme
The 2026 Dot Group Summer Internship Programme is a unique opportunity designed to provide students with invaluable industry experience over 8 weeks. Interns will engage in hands‑on projects, receive mentorship, and develop core skills that are vital for career advancement across the real estate and student housing industry.
What You’ll Do
- Engage in a meaningful business project that aligns with our strategic goals.
- Work closely with experienced professionals and receive guidance throughout your internship.
- Present your project outcomes and strategic recommendations to senior stakeholders.
- Participate in workshops focused on professional development, networking, and industry insights.
- Gain experience in our diverse business sectors, learning about GSA, Yugo, Student.com, and Kinetic Capital and Dot.
- Build skills that enhance your future career prospects.
- Network with senior leaders and industry experts to further your career.

Prepare for interviews by practising common questions and scenarios related to the real estate and student housing sector. Use the STAR method (Situation, Task, Action, Result) to structure your answers effectively.
